How to Migrate to PHP Cart
This step-by-step guide details how to securely migrate to PHP Cart from any other e-commerce platform using Cart2Cart, ensuring complete data integrity for your online storefront.
- Register and Initiate: Create a Cart2Cart account to begin your platform switch. This initial step is free and takes only a minute.
- Connect Your Source Store: Provide the credentials for your current platform to allow secure API access for the data transfer.
- Connect PHP Cart Target Store: Prepare your data in a CSV file according to the required format for import into PHP Cart. This file-based approach ensures a structured data transition.
- Select Data and Options: Choose which data entities to move, including products, SKUs, and customer orders. Configure crucial options like 301 redirects to preserve your SEO rankings.
- Run a Free Demo Migration: Launch a free test transfer to move a limited set of your data. This allows you to check the results directly in your new PHP Cart store before the full replatforming.
- Launch the Full Migration: Once satisfied with the demo, start the full migration. The process runs on our servers, ensuring no downtime for your business.
Pro-Tip: This migration path functions as a target-only import using a CSV file, which means no additional plugins are required on your PHP Cart store to receive the data.
